Minister of Works, Senator David Umahi, is pledging his unwavering support for President Ahmed Tinubu.
David Umahi also declared that after God, his loyalty belongs solely to President Bola Tinubu, affirming that he takes instructions only from the two.
Umahi made this declaration in Abakaliki while addressing journalists in response to the president’s recent commendation of his achievements in the area of infrastructure.
The minister expressed that the commendation was priceless, stating it was worth “more than one trillion dollars” to him, as it affirmed that he was on the right path and that “God answers prayers.”
“I have told the president even publicly that my loyalty is to God first and then to him,” Umahi stated.
He further remarked that betraying the level of trust President Tinubu had placed in him would be unconscionable.
“When a man gives you the type of trust Tinubu has given me, you will be of the devil to betray him,” he said.

He warned that anyone who betrays President Tinubu after receiving such extraordinary trust and support would undoubtedly face divine retribution.
“Have you seen where a man presided over the procurement of a project worth N1.6 trillion and his boss did not call him to ask how he went about it?
“I am talking about one section of the project, depending on the length,” he explained.

“I also dedicate the president’s commendation to all those who pray for me to succeed in serving the people,” he said.
Looking ahead, Umahi revealed that the president’s endorsement would inspire greater diligence among contractors, ensuring the timely completion of key national projects.
“This means that contractors would be on their toes to complete about 30 mega projects, which the president will inaugurate by December 20.
“I am involved in the construction and inspection of the projects scattered across the six geo-political zones of the country,” he concluded.
